Forza Horizon 6 shows an excellent start even before the official launch. Although the global release of the racing game is scheduled only for May 19, early access for Premium Edition owners has already attracted over a million players.According to a screenshot that circulated online, the number of buyers of the most expensive version approached 1.2 million. Considering the Premium Edition price of about $120, Microsoft could have earned over $140 million even before the full sale of the game began.The project also shows high interest on Steam. At the time of publication, more than 118 thousand people were playing the race simultaneously, and the daily peak exceeded 178 thousand.The press also received the new release very warmly. On Metacritic, the game has a score of 92 and a Must Play badge, with most complaints limited to some mechanics that could be deeper.The new installment places a strong emphasis on Japanese atmosphere and cultural motifs. Apparently, Playground Games plans to support the project for a long time, and the first mods for the game appeared just a few days after the start of early access.
